Thema: Delphi Frage zu Zeitrechnung

Einzelnen Beitrag anzeigen

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.184 Beiträge
 
Delphi 12 Athens
 
#9

Re: Frage zu Zeitrechnung

  Alt 14. Nov 2003, 11:57
Das taucht jetzt wohl häufiger auf?

Vielleicht sollte das mal langsam in die CodeLib.

Schaltjahr
Brauche Hilfe zu TMonthCalendar
Letzter Tag im Monat (Datum) ermitteln

Delphi-Quellcode:
Function TageImMonat(Monat, Jahr: Integer): Integer;
  Begin
    Case Monat of
      1, 3, 5, 7, 8, 10, 12: Result := 31;
      4, 6, 9, 11: Result := 30;
      2: If ((Jahr mod 4 = 0) and (Jahr mod 100 <> 0)) or (Jahr mod 400 = 0) Then
           Result := 29 Else Result := 28;
      Else Result := -1;
    End;
  End;
$2B or not $2B
  Mit Zitat antworten Zitat